CC1190 RF Front-End Explained
CC1190 works as a power amplifier and low-noise amplifier for sub-1GHz applications.
It supports output power up to +27 dBm, enabling long-range transmission.

Key Features of CC1312 CC1190 Module
Below are some of the core characteristics.
Sub-1GHz frequency support (433MHz, 868MHz, 915MHz)
High output power up to +27 dBm
Energy-efficient design
Improved signal reception
Easy PCB integration
Industrial-grade reliability
